    The ASTRAEA programme has as its aim the opening of unsegregated airspace to UAV traffic, allowing UAVs to routinely perform tasks currently undertaken by manned vehicles. Within this programme the aim of the Prognostics and Health Management project (T7) is to provide technology and systems so that a UAV can monitor its own state, perform real-time prognoses of its immediate and future capabilities, make decisions on how best to assist the optimal mission performance and adapt its behaviour accordingly. This technology area is seen as critical to the safe operation of a UAV in the un-segregated airspace. This paper details the relationship of the T7 project within the ASTRAEA programme and describes an architectural outline within which to develop, investigate and demonstrate civil UAV systems health management.
